Assessing Legal Professional Expenses: What You Must to Recognize

How can people guarantee they are evaluating choices carefully when evaluating attorney fees? Understanding the fee structure is vital. Attorneys may bill hourly rates, flat fees, or retainer fees, each with distinct implications for the total cost. Individuals should inquire about what services are included in the fee and whether additional costs, such as filing fees or administrative expenses, may arise.

Comparing fees from several attorneys is essential, but the lowest price may not always represent the greatest worth. It's vital to take into account the attorney's expertise, reputation, and track record alongside their charges. Furthermore, people should inquire regarding installment options or financing options to ease financial burdens. Transparency is key; a reputable attorney will provide a detailed outline of expenses and respond to inquiries readily. In the end, informed decisions stem from comprehensive investigation and open communication regarding costs and services rendered.

Fees and Payment Structure

It is important to understand the fees and payment structure when hiring an immigration attorney. Clients should ask about the attorney's cost setup, including whether they bill hourly or offer flat fees for particular services. Clarifying which services are included in the quoted fees and whether any additional costs, such as filing fees or administrative expenses, apply is also key. Clients should ask about payment plans, retainer agreements, and how billing is handled. Transparency about fees can help prevent misunderstandings and unexpected financial issues later. Popular Questions Asked Regularly

How long should you expect the procedure to take?

Immigration applications typically take several months through several years, contingent upon multiple considerations including the petition type, nation of origin, and current wait periods at immigration agencies.

What Are the Risks of Managing Immigration Issues Without an Attorney?

Handling immigration matters without an lawyer can lead to confusion, delays, and possible denials. Individuals may miss critical deadlines, overlook required documentation, or misunderstand legal requirements, eventually jeopardizing their chances of achieving favorable results.

Can I Change Immigration Lawyers Mid-Case?

Yes, individuals can change immigration lawyers mid-case. However, it's important to evaluate potential disruptions and slowdowns in the process. Proper communication and documentation are essential to guarantee a smooth transition between attorneys.

What may I do if My Submission Is Refused?

If an application is denied, the person should carefully review the rejection letter, determine why it was rejected, gather necessary documentation, and consider reapplying or appealing the outcome within the given time period to increase odds of approval.

What Can I Do to Prepare for My Attorney's Discussion?

To prepare for an lawyer's consultation, an person should collect relevant documents, list important inquiries, and record important details about their case. This preparation improves communication and ensures a fruitful discussion about immigration matters.
